Perpendicular lines have slopes that are opposite signs and reciprocals.
Example: If one line has a slope of 5/3, then the perpendicular slope is -3/5.
In your case, your first line has a slope of -1/5. The perpendicular slope will be positive and will be 5/1.
The slope of a line perpendicular to the given one is 5.
Answer:
mean = 1 power failure
variance = 1 (power failure)²
Step-by-step explanation:
Since the mean is computed as
mean = E(x) = ∑ x * p(x) for all x
then for the random variable x=power failures , we have
mean = ∑ x * p(x) = 0 * 0.4 + 1* 0.3 + 2*0.2 + 3* 0.1 = 1 power failure
since the variance can be calculated through
variance = ∑[x-E(x)]² * p(x) for all x
but easily in this way
variance = E(x²) - [E(x)]² , then
E(x²) = ∑ x² * p(x) = 0² * 0.4 + 1²* 0.3 + 2²*0.2 + 3²* 0.1 = 2 power failure²
then
variance = 2 power failure² - (1 power failure)² = 1 power failure²
therefore
mean = 1 power failure
variance = 1 power failure²

The ratio from tomatoes to pepper plants is 5:2
Meaning there are 5 tomatoes and 2 pepper plants
In order to find a ratio where there are 6 more tomatoes than pepper plants you will have to multiply.
-----
When the ratio 5:2 is multiplied by 2
it equals 10:4
We can stop here because it is shown that now there are 6 more tomatoes than pepper plants.
-----
So there are:
10 tomatoes
and
4 pepper plants!
